I just noticed that my eldest son, who had the standard R-M269 prediction from his old Y-37 STR test, just got an R-BY166 assignment from his Family Finder results.
I've mentioned already that BY166 is in my Y-DNA pedigree a few steps upstream of my current terminal SNP.
Still waiting for a similar assignment for his younger brother. My grandsons are the sons of my youngest son. They already got FF BY166 results.
Oh, and I also learned just now that one of my FF matches with my surname is not related to me on the Y-chromosome line. He got an R-CTS4065 assignment. That's an R-DF27 line, so not in my line, which is an R-L21 line.
